Staverton Church of England Voluntary Primary School Catchment Area

Reviewed by the catchment.school editorial team · Last updated 15 March 2026

Staverton Church of England Voluntary Primary School is an academy converter primary school in Daventry, West Northamptonshire , serving pupils aged 4-11, with 104 pupils, and a capacity of 113 places. The school is operating close to capacity, and catchment area boundaries apply when the school is oversubscribed.

Staverton Church of England Voluntary Primary School Catchment Area Information

What is the catchment area for Staverton Church of England Voluntary Primary School?

The catchment area for Staverton Church of England Voluntary Primary School is the geographic zone West Northamptonshire uses to prioritise admissions when this primary school receives more applications than it has places. Children living inside the boundary are ranked higher under the oversubscription criteria, after looked-after children and, in most years, faith-based criteria. West Northamptonshire publishes the exact boundary and the last distance offered before each admissions cycle, and the boundary can change year to year.

Admission to Staverton Church of England Voluntary Primary School is managed by West Northamptonshire and typically includes both faith criteria and catchment area proximity. The weighting given to each criterion depends on the school's published oversubscription policy, which is reviewed annually.

Staverton Church of England Voluntary Primary School: 113 places, 92% filled: nearing capacity

Staverton Church of England Voluntary Primary School has a published admission number of 113 places. 104 pupils were enrolled in the most recent data, giving a fill rate of 92%. The school is operating close to its limit. In years where applications exceed 113, West Northamptonshire's admissions team applies distance-based tiebreakers. Families within the school's historical catchment boundary are well placed, but a boundary check with the council is recommended before applying.

The fill-rate figure above reflects overall demand, but the school's intake also varies by community profile. 10.9% of pupils are eligible for free school meals, below the national average. The school draws primarily from a lower-deprivation part of Daventry.
